Burman University formerly called Canadian University College is located in central Alberta just a short drive from the world-renowned ski resorts of Banff and Jasper. Burman University is a Faith based university offering over 35 major or track choices in Campus Alberta Quality Council (CAQC) approved bachelor degree programs in Arts, Music, Science and Education. Burman U  is sponsored by the Seventh-day Adventist (SDA) Church and holds CAQC approval for its degree programs. With around 500 students coming from all over North America and various international locales, the warm family-like atmosphere on campus has a distinct cultural flavor. At Burman U we believe in the complete university college experience. We provide an environment where academic, physical, and spiritual growth is encouraged.
